Cereplast Compostables® resins are renewable, ecologically sound substitutes for petroleum-based plastic product, replacing nearly 100% of the petroleum-based additives used in traditional plastics. Cereplast Compostables® resins are using polymer and additives derived from starch and other renewable resources chemistry. These components are carefully blended together on state-of-the-art compounding equipments. All Cereplast Compostables® resins, including Compostable 7003A, are certified as biodegradable and compostable in the United States and Europe, meeting BPI (Biodegradable Products Institute www.bpiworld.com) standards for compostability (ASTM6400D99, ASTM6868) and European Bioplastics Standards (EN13432). Compostable 7003A has been designed to have an excellent balance of strength, toughness and processability. Compostable 7003A can be processed on existing sheet extrusion machines. Please see our processing guide for processing and material drying guidelines. This can be found at www.cereplast.com. Compostable 7003A is recommended for extrusion application like straws, profiles, boards, sheets, pipes, conduits, and more…

ECOMAX® PLA 3D Filament 欧州
ECOMAX® PLA (polylactic acid) is a premium 3D printing filament made using premium Natureworks bio-polymer derived from corn - not petroleum products. ECOMAX® PLA has a sweet smell while printing making it ideal for 3D printers located in public spaces, schools, and offices. PLA is a semicrystalline resin that has high mechanical properties below it's Tg and is suitable for many general purpose prototype and production parts. Suitable for use in practically all consumer-grade FDM/FFF printers. Made by 3DXTECH® in the USA.
Eco-Solutions FT1 アジア太平洋地域
Description: Eco Solution FT1 is a PLA (Polylactide) based resin derived from annually renewable resources and is specifically designed for use in fresh food packaging and food service ware applications, and is certified as a biodegradable resin and meet ASTM D6400, EN13432. The process ability and toughness are greatly improved and thus can be leaded in blowing machine easily. FT1 is a transparent general purpose extrusion grade that is used naturally or as part of a formulated blend. This is a high molecular weight biopolymer grade that processes easily on conventional extrusion equipment. Extruded roll stock is readily thermoformable. Applications: - Transparent bags use in vegetable, bakery, clothing…..etc. - Transparent bottles, containers. - Transparent cold drink cups. Features: - 100% renewable; 100% biodegradable & compostable - Significant improved toughness compared with pure PLA - Less heat resistant (58 degree C.)

EcoVid 30GBTFH 欧州
EcoVid-30GBTFH is a General Purpose Ingeo PLA and bio-composite material blend suitable for Thermoforming processes with a High Heat resistance index. The material, rated for 178F/80°C and could be frozen to -32C°. Mould crystallization will increase the heat deflection from 80C° to 110C°+ depending on the application. Composition: Ingeo PLA content with bio-degradable and HDT additives. Applications: EcoVid-30GBTFH is a heat resistant blend for single use thermoformed disposable food trays, packaging inserts, clamshells, platters, etc.

ErcrosBio® LD 600 欧州
ErcrosBio ® LD 600 is a PLA (polylactic acid)-based thermoplastic obtained from renewable natural materials. The content of material of biological origin is over 99%. It is suitable for the production of food packaging in accordance with the criteria of Regulation (EU) No. 10/2011 1 . It is compostable in accordance with the criteria of standard EN 13432 1 . CHARACTERISTICS: ErcrosBio ® LD 600 is a highly transparent material obtained through D-isomer polymerisation of lactic acid. The L-isomer content is less than 1%. RECOMMENDED APPLICATIONS: ErcrosBio ® LD 600 is a material designed to be used as an additive in combination with ErcrosBio LL grades at a proportion of 1%-5% to improve the crystallisation speed and decrease injection cycle times. In applications requiring a greater flexibility and elongation at break of the material, amounts exceeding 5% of ErcrosBio ® LD 600 will have to be added.
